1. Low refrigerant level: If the refrigerant level in your AC system is too low, the AC clutch will not engage. Check the refrigerant level and add more if necessary.
2. Faulty AC compressor: If the AC compressor is not working properly, the AC clutch will not engage. Have the AC compressor tested by a qualified technician.
3. Faulty AC clutch relay: The AC clutch relay is responsible for sending power to the AC clutch. If the relay is faulty, the AC clutch will not engage. Check the AC clutch relay and replace it if necessary.
4. Faulty wiring: The wiring that connects the AC clutch to the AC compressor and the AC clutch relay may be faulty. Check the wiring for any damage or loose connections and repair as necessary.
5. Faulty AC control module: The AC control module is responsible for controlling the operation of the AC system. If the AC control module is faulty, the AC clutch will not engage. Have the AC control module tested by a qualified technician.
If you are unable to diagnose and fix the problem yourself, you should take your F350 to a qualified technician for further diagnosis and repair.
